Mother Hears Son Fall During Late-Night Call

Jeffrey Blevins spoke with his mother by phone around 11 p.m. on March 26, 2026, while standing outside his apartment on North Wilson Avenue in Bartow, Florida. His mother heard him suddenly fall and called out repeatedly with no response. She immediately contacted Blevins’ sister, who lived with him in the apartment. The sister rushed outside to find her brother lying in a pool of blood and notified the Bartow Police Department. First responders transported Blevins to Bartow Regional Medical Center, where he was pronounced dead around 11:55 p.m.

Sheriff’s Office Takes Over Death Investigation

The Polk County Sheriff’s Office assumed control of the death investigation from Bartow Police, classifying the incident as a “violent death.” Sheriff Grady Judd publicly described Blevins as a “squared away guy from all of the initial information,” emphasizing the puzzling nature of the case. As of March 28, 2026, investigators have not identified any suspects, released a cause of death, or established a motive.
